Apple Extends Free Compute Hours for Xcode Cloud to All Developers

Apple has announced that it is extending the free compute hours for Xcode Cloud to all registered Apple Developers indefinitely. This is a continuous integration system for developers that was first announced at WWDC 21 and expanded to all developers in 2022. Originally, the free 25 compute hours per month were set to run through 2023, but now they will be available for an indefinite period of time. This news was shared in a post on the Apple Developer website.
